Subject: Handover — string extraction script

Tove,

You're on call for Lexiframe this week. The translation-string extraction script runs nightly; if it fails, rerun manually before the 06:00 build. Output must be signed or CI rejects the locale bundle. Logs are on the build host. The deploy key you'll need is below.

release key, kajeg-yawif: bky6_axksxH

Finance Review Summary — Concentration Risk

Marlowe Instruments derives 46% of revenue from a single account, Quillard Systems. Contract renews in two quarters; pricing pressure expected. Receivables aging on the account is clean. Mitigation: pipeline diversification targets set, credit insurance quoted. Downside scenario cuts EBITDA 22%. Treat exposure as material for forecasting. Strategic context for the board follows directly below.

internal memo for kafof-tadup: Headcount on the Juleth team goes from 44 to 91 by the end of May. Gross margin on Juleth came in at 20 percent against a plan of 64 percent.

Shard rollout, phase 2. The Persona profile store splits into eight shards keyed by account hash. Drain writes on the legacy node, run the migrator from the Tallgrove bastion, and verify row counts match on both sides. Do not re-enable writes until the shard map is published to config. Before publishing, sign the shard manifest using the deploy key shown below.

deploy key for fafof-yaguf: bky4_zHj6

Night-shift staff: Floor 4 of the Tellhaven Building opens this week. After 21:00, access is via the rear stairwell only; the lifts are locked out overnight during the settling period. Complete a walk-through of the new floor once per shift and log it. The stairwell keypad accepts the code below.

badge for yahop-fawep: bdg-XBKXI-68071